Eastern Michigan University Appoints New Ombuds

The public university in Ypsilanti has announced the appointment of Kathryn Farkas as its new Ombuds Officer. She follows Julia Heck, who recently moved to an administrative position at Cal State Channel Islands. Farkas will serve a student body of more than 21,000. The office often handles more than 500 cases a year.

For the past two years, Farkas has been the Title IX Administrative & Educational Programming Associate at EMU. She has held several administrative positions at other universities, including the University of Michigan, Community College of Allegheny County, Vanderbilt University, and Western Michigan University Cooley Law School. She graduated from the University of Wisconsin-Stout and earned an MA from Eastern Michigan University. She is currently working towards a doctoral degree in Educational Leadership at EMU.
